Year_Week | Product |
2024-02 | 56 |
2024-01 | 26 |
2023-52 | 58 |
2023-51 | 79 |
2023-50 | 47 |
2023-49 | 44 |
I have a year week field as above; I created a variable equal to filed.
If I want to select 202402, it should give 202401, 202352, 202351 like past 3 weeks.
I tried this but it taking 202401, 202400, 202399
sum ({$ <YW={">=$(=max(YW)-3)"}>} product)
this it to get 2023-52, but its giving 202400
sum ({ <YW={'$(=max((V_YW)-2))'}>} product)
create a sort_order / serial numbers during data load
TEMP:
Load Year_Week,Product,RECNO() AS SR_NO inline [
Year_Week,Product
2024-02,56
2024-01,26
2023-52,58
2023-51,79
2023-50,47
2023-49,44
];
then use
SUM({<SR_NO={">=$(=Max(SR_NO)-2)<=$(=Max(SR_NO))"}>}Product)
